What does a Kaplan instructor do?

A Kaplan instructor is responsible for teaching and guiding students through test preparation and professional licensing courses. They deliver lessons, explain complex concepts, and provide strategies for success on exams such as the SAT, GRE, LSAT, MCAT, or professional licensing tests. Instructors also support students through answering questions, offering feedback, and sometimes creating or updating educational content. They play a key role in helping students achieve their academic and professional goals.

What types of professional development opportunities are available to Kaplan instructors?

Kaplan offers a range of professional development opportunities to its instructors, including comprehensive onboarding, regular training sessions, and access to proprietary teaching resources. Instructors often receive feedback from peers and supervisors to help refine their teaching techniques. Additionally, there are opportunities to take on advanced roles, such as curriculum development or training new instructors, which can lead to career advancement within the company.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Kaplan Test Prep instructor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Kaplan Test Prep Instructor, you need strong subject matter expertise, a relevant bachelor's degree or higher, and proven standardized test performance. Familiarity with Kaplan's proprietary teaching platforms and test simulation tools is important, along with any required instructor certifications. Excellent communication, adaptability, and motivational skills help instructors engage and support diverse learners. These skills ensure effective instruction, improved student outcomes, and a positive learning environment.

Student Brand Ambassador - Arizona State University (Tempe Campus)
Job Description
If you are a go-getter, involved on your campus, and want to use your skills to help improve student's lives through education, we are looking for highly motivated Student Brand Ambassadors to join our Kaplan family. In this position, you will increase Kaplan's visibility on campus, or virtually, through various initiatives and activities, including grassroots marketing, lead generation, relationship building, social media, and more.
The Kaplan Student Brand Ambassador role is a paid position starting at $15/hour. The hours are flexible based on business needs and up to ~10 hours per week. The position includes a paid training program with the information and tools you need to help you be a successful SBA. Plus, a free Kaplan course (MCAT, LSAT, GMAT, GRE, DAT, OAT, or PCAT) and a free USMLE qbank or $1,000 towards a Bar review course to help you succeed in your own education goals. The ideal candidate would need to commit at least one academic year to this role.
Primary/Key Responsibilities:
  • Use your existing connections to build and strengthen Kaplan relationships with student organizations
  • Generate leads through a variety of on-campus initiatives and social media efforts, including club meetings, Kaplan events, and social media sharing
  • Execute grassroots marketing initiatives, including on-campus tables, fairs, flyers, and more
  • Develop new relationships, and establish partnerships, with influential student groups and organizations
  • Present to students on campus to share how Kaplan's products and resources will help them achieve their goals
  • Create and share content through personal social media channels to engage students with the Kaplan brand and experience
  • Use your knowledge and expertise of your campus to bring Kaplan to relevant campus activities and initiatives
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to identify on-campus event opportunities (including school fairs, club/organization meetings)
  • Support students who are ready to enroll in a course by connecting them with the appropriate test prep advisor
